About half of dementia cases result from AD [3, 4] ; however, a variable but measurable amount of AD pathologic changes exist in most cognitively intact elderly individuals who undergo autopsy, indicating that AD is a chronic disease with latent and prodromal stages and suggesting that … Alzheimer Disease is a brain disease that causes problems with memory, thinking and behavior most closely associated with dementia. Causes. Scientists believe that for most people, Alzheimer's disease is caused by a combination of genetic, lifestyle and environmental factors that affect the brain over time. Less than 1 percent of the time, Alzheimer's is caused by specific genetic changes that virtually guarantee a person will develop the disease. Alzheimer’s disease is the leading cause of dementia. Alzheimer’s disease causes a buildup of plaques and tangles from specific proteins (beta-amyloid and tau) in the brain, which causes brain cells to malfunction and eventually die. Alzheimer’s disease (AD) is characterized by two pathological lesions, beta-amyloid (Aβ) plaques and neurofibrillary tangles, that are progressively distributed throughout the brain. Alzheimer’s disease (AD) is the most common cause of dementia in the elderly, accounting for up to 60%of all dementia cases [], and its incidence increases with increasing age.AD typically manifests through a progressive loss of learning and recall of recently learned information, and in the later stages, a deficiency of language, visuospatial abilities, and cognitive function.
